Jack O’Connor will be without two key players for Saturday's All-Ireland semi-final with Tyrone.
Midfielder Diarmuid O'Connor has been ruled out with the shoulder injury he aggravated against Cavan, while a calf issue has sidelined defender Tom O'Sullivan.
Jack confirmed the news when talking to the assembled media yesterday evening.
